SMALL 분류 전체보기78 재생 농업: 지속 가능한 미래를 위한 필수 농업 관행 재생 농업은 단순히 피해를 줄이는 것에 그치지 않고 환경을 개선하려는 지속 가능한 농업 관행으로, 2024년 뜨거운 화제로 떠오르고 있습니다. 이 접근법은 탄소 배출을 줄일 뿐만 아니라 토양 건강을 향상시키고 생물다양성을 증진시키는 데 도움을 줍니다. 아래에서 재생 농업이 주목받는 이유를 자세히 살펴보겠습니다.재생 농업이란 무엇인가?재생 농업은 생태계의 건강을 회복하고 증진시키는 것을 목표로 하는 전체론적 접근법입니다. 이는 다음과 같은 관행을 포함합니다:커버 크롭 사용: 토양 침식을 방지하고 영양분 손실을 줄이며 토양의 비옥도를 높이기 위해 덮개 작물을 심습니다. 덮개 작물은 토양을 덮어 주어 침식을 방지하고, 식물의 뿌리가 토양 구조를 개선합니다.무경작 또는 최소 경작: 토양을 경작하지 않거나 최소한.. 2024. 5. 30. OpenSSL과 Java Keytool을 사용한 SSL 인증서의 .crt에서 .jks로의 변환 안녕하세요, 오늘은 OpenSSL과 Java Keytool을 사용하여 SSL 인증서를 .crt 형식에서 .jks 형식으로 변환하는 방법에 대해 알아보겠습니다. 이 과정은 Windows 환경에서 진행됩니다. 준비물 인증서 파일 (.crt) 인증서 체인 파일 (.crt) 루트 인증서 파일 (.crt) 개인 키 파일 (.key) 1단계: .crt 및 개인키를 .p12 형식으로 변환 우선, .crt 인증서 파일과 개인키를 합쳐 .p12 파일을 만들어야 합니다. 이 과정은 OpenSSL을 이용합니다. 아래 명령어를 실행합니다. openssl pkcs12 -export -in [your_certificate.crt] -inkey [your_private.key] -out [keystore.p12] -name [yo.. 2023. 6. 21. 구간 합 ( 핵심이론 ) 구간 합은 합 배열을 이용하여 시간 복잡도를 더 줄이기 위해 사용하는 특수한 목적의 알고리즘 구간 합의 핵심 이론 구간 합 알고리즘을 활용하려면 먼저 합 배열 구하기 합 배열 S 정의 S[i] = A[0] + A[1] + A[2] + ... + A[i-1] + A[i] //A[0]~A[i]까지의 합 합 배열은 기존의 배열을 전처리한 배열 미리 구해놓으면 일정 범위의 합 구하는 시간 복잡도가 O(N) → O(1) 합 배열 S 만드는 공식 S[i] = S[i-1] + A[i] 구간 합을 구하는 공식 2023. 6. 16. (node.js) express 실행방법 Express 모듈은 node package manager(npm) 를 통하여 설치 가능 Express를 사용하는 구조를 가진 프로젝트를 다양한 방법으로 생성가능 ü 빈 프로젝트에 express를 설치하고 관련된 부분을 직접 설정 ü express-generator를 사용하여 express 관련 설정이 적용된 프로젝트를 생성 npm 빈 프로젝트에 express를 추가하는 방법 $ mkdir [폴더 이름] $ cd [폴더 이름] $ npm init $ npm install --save express ü package.json 파일에 Express가 추가된다. CLI 명령을 사용하여 프로젝트를 생성하는 방법 $ npm install express-generator -g $ express [옵션.. 2020. 11. 15. (Apache Spark) 인메모리 방식이란? 서론 하드웨어 관점에서, 데이터 분석 시스템은 다음과 같은 세 가지 구성요소로 이루어짐 연산을 수행하는 프로세서 처리의 대상이 되는 데이터를 저장할 저장장치 둘 사이에 데이터를 전송하는 전송 시스템 전체 데이터 분석 시스템의 성능을 저하하는 **병목(bottleneck)**은 가장 느린 구성요소 병목은 저장장치 하드디스크 시스템이 전체 시스템의 성능을 저하하는 병목 병목현상을 극복하고자 오랫동안 사용된 방법 캐시 — 메모리 — 하드디스크로 구성된 메모리 계층 구조 하지만, 무어의 법칙에 따라 CPU의 성능이 급격하게 발전하여 CPU와 하드디스크의 속도 차이가 점점 증가, 인공지능이나 빅데이터, 사물인터넷 같은 새로운 기술의 발전에 따라 IT 시스템이 처리해야 할 데이터 양이 기존의 캐시 시스템으로 지원하.. 2020. 11. 9. (Apache Spark) 개요 Spark 소개 및 특징 What is Spark? 인메모리 기반의 대용량 데이터 고속 처리 엔진 Apache Spark 는 오픈 소스 범용 분산 클러스터 컴퓨팅 프레임워크 범용적이면서도 빠른 속도로 작업을 수행할 수 있도록 설계한 클로스터용 연산 플랫폼이자 스트림 처리를 효과적으로 수행하는 인-메모리 방식의 분산 처리 시스템 최초 데이터 로드와 최종 결과 저장시에만 디스크 사용 메모리에 분산 저장하고,병렬 처리 구조 Hadoop vs Spark 디스크 입출력 방식을 인-메모리 데이터 처리 방식으로 전환 기존 맵리듀스 디스크 입출력 방식보다 평균 10~100배 정도의 속도 향상 기존 디스크 입출력에 대한 지연 시간 개선 메모리를 사용하여 반복적인 작업이나 스트리밍 데이터를 효율적으로 처리 빅데이터 애플리.. 2020. 11. 9. 이전 1 ··· 4 5 6 7 8 9 10 ··· 13 다음 반응형 LIST